My husband and I recently drove from Virginia to Wisconsin. We loved the west cost of WI (Hudson) and spent the day in St. Paul & Stillwater, MN. We intentionally avoided Chicago due to traffic. Our route was 64 to 35 through Ohio and then 74/70 west to Champaign, IL. It was an exhausting trip and there was a lot of road work. I'd do Milwaukee or Madison before Chicago due to logistics, but really its up to you.
